Settlements are more frequent than trials

Many mesothelioma patients and their families have suffered huge medical bills, loss of income due to working due to illness and other expenses. Settlements or a verdict allows victims to cover the cost of these expenses and secures their family's future. A mesothelioma attorney can help patients decide whether to settle their case or go to trial.

In the majority of cases, patients prefer a mesothelioma-related settlement over a trial. This is due to the fact that trials are more expensive and risky for victims than settlements. A jury will determine if asbestos companies were responsible for the victim's injury, or death.

Lawyers for mesothelioma often reach out-of-court settlements with asbestos companies. This is the most popular way mesothelioma patients receive compensation. In fact, 95% of mesothelioma cases end with an agreement. However, a few lawsuits do go to trial.

A mesothelioma lawyer can usually find evidence of asbestos-related company negligence in the depositions and discovery processes that occur before trial. This evidence shows that asbestos companies were aware of the dangers of their products and did not inform workers or the general public. This evidence can significantly increase the mesothelioma lawsuit settlement amount.

The severity of a mesothelioma diagnosis is a factor in settlement amounts. Attorneys will take into consideration a victim's medical bills and future treatment needs and the impact mesothelioma has on their family.

Asbestos compensation can assist victims and their family members pay for medical bills, travel costs for funeral expenses and other costs associated with mesothelioma. Asbestos lawsuits may also be compensated for pain and suffering and loss of enjoyment from their lives.

Trials Cost More

The hourly fees for a mesothelioma attorney can quickly add up in lengthy legal battles. However, the majority of lawyers for mesothelioma victims are paid on a contingency basis, which means that their clients pay their lawyers when they win compensation for them.

In addition, many defendants agree to settle early in mesothelioma cases. This is done to avoid the expense of litigation as well as bad publicity. The defendants may also be worried about a jury verdict that awards higher damages than the amount their insurance company will pay.

The families of the victims should receive the maximum mesothelioma compensation that is possible. This includes compensatory damages for medical expenses as well as lost income, pain and suffering and loss of consortium. In many cases the jury verdict or judge's ruling awards compensation to the victim. Trial verdicts tend to be higher than settlements. However, they can be reduced or reversed. Settlements are a guaranteed payment.

Asbestos-related victims can seek claims for financial compensation through private mesothelioma trust fund or a civil court. These cases are processed quickly due to mesothelioma patients being in poor health and require compensation as quickly as they can. Compensation may include reimbursement for lost wages, medical bills, and funeral expenses. In some instances victims may also be able to claim punitive damages. These are damages designed to punish the at-fault companies for their negligence and reckless disregard for safety of workers. These damages are meant to deter future asbestos companies from engaging in similar acts of misconduct.

Trials last longer

Mesothelioma lawsuits are filed by the victims or loved ones seeking compensation for asbestos exposure. The lawsuits name asbestos companies that are responsible for asbestos exposure and subsequent asbestos-related illness. The lawsuits seek financial compensation for medical expenses, lost income and other losses.

In certain cases, the defendants refuse to settle. The lawsuits are taken to trial where the jury or judge will consider evidence and make the verdict in favor of the victim. Trials can take much longer than settlements, and they can be very expensive.

If the verdict of the trial is in favor of the victim the court will award a mesothelioma settlement. This type of mesothelioma payout can help families of victims make ends meet following a mesothelioma diagnosis. This type of compensation can provide financial stability to families especially if the patient is a primary earner.

The length of time for mesothelioma cases is contingent on a number of factors, including the severity of the injuries suffered by the victim and the number of parties that could be responsible. For example a construction worker who has decades of exposure to asbestos at different construction sites will probably have a longer litigation timeline than a healthcare professional who only has just a few months' asbestos exposure in one project at a hospital.

Additionally the statutes of limitation differ by state and will expire after a certain amount of time following exposure to asbestos. In the end mesothelioma patients have fewer opportunities to file lawsuits and hold asbestos companies accountable for their negligence.
